What sets Othere apart from other modern script fonts is its quiet versatility. It pairs effortlessly with clean sans serif fonts like Inter, Poppins, or Montserrat for balanced contrast—ideal for social media graphics where the script headline draws the eye and the supporting sans serif caption delivers clarity. For editorial-style campaigns (think newsletter headers, blog feature banners, or podcast cover art), try pairing Othere with a refined serif like Playfair Display or Lora. The result? A layered typographic voice that feels intentional, human, and platform-aware.

Readability isn’t just about legibility—it’s about context. On Instagram feeds, where thumbnails shrink to thumbnail size, Othere’s open counters and generous x-height ensure characters remain distinct even at 24px. In email clients with limited font support, using Othere as a web font in headers (with fallbacks) keeps your brand tone intact without compromising load speed or rendering consistency. And for reels covers or digital ads, its elegant slant and rhythmic flow guide the eye naturally left-to-right—supporting faster comprehension and stronger recall.

That said, always verify licensing before deployment. As a commercial font, Othere requires appropriate usage rights for client work, digital products, merchandise, or paid advertising. If you're integrating it into templates sold on Creative Market, embedding it in a SaaS dashboard, or using it in YouTube ad creatives, confirm your license covers those use cases. Responsible licensing protects your brand—and your team—from avoidable legal friction down the line.
